Nickel niobium alloys find significant applications across various industries due to their unique properties and characteristics. One of the key applications of nickel niobium alloys is in the aerospace market, where these alloys are utilized in the manufacturing of aircraft components. The high strength, corrosion resistance, and thermal stability of nickel niobium alloys make them ideal for use in critical aircraft parts, such as engine components, landing gears, and structural elements.
Another important application of nickel niobium alloys is in the medical market, particularly in the production of medical implants. The biocompatibility and excellent mechanical properties of these alloys make them suitable for use in orthopedic implants, dental prosthetics, and surgical instruments. Nickel niobium alloys offer a balance of strength and flexibility required for medical devices, ensuring long-term durability and performance within the human body.

One of the major challenges faced by the Nickel Niobium Alloy market is the volatility of raw material prices. Fluctuations in the prices of nickel and niobium can significantly impact production costs, leading to uncertainties in pricing and profitability for manufacturers. This unpredictability makes it challenging for companies to plan their budget and pricing strategies effectively, affecting their competitiveness in the market.
Another key challenge for the Nickel Niobium Alloy market is the increasing competition from alternative materials. With advancements in technology and the development of new materials, the market faces the risk of substitution from other high-performance alloys or composites that may offer similar or improved properties at a lower cost. This intensifies the pressure on Nickel Niobium Alloy manufacturers to innovate, differentiate their products, and demonstrate the unique advantages of using nickel niobium alloys in various applications.
One of the key technological advancements in nickel niobium alloys is the development of new alloy compositions with enhanced properties. Researchers and engineers are continuously working to optimize the microstructure of these alloys to improve their mechanical strength, corrosion resistance, and thermal stability. By fine-tuning the alloy composition and processing parameters, they aim to meet the ever-increasing demands of industries such as aerospace, automotive, and healthcare.
Furthermore, advancements in manufacturing processes have led to the production of nickel niobium alloys with improved dimensional accuracy and uniformity. Techniques such as powder metallurgy and additive manufacturing have enabled the creation of complex geometries and customized components with excellent mechanical performance. These technological innovations not only enhance the overall quality of nickel niobium alloys but also open up new possibilities for their application in various high-tech industries.
